South Gippsland Entertainment
Leisure and Entertainment Options in South Gippsland, Victoria, Australia
South Gippsland is known for its natural beauty, outdoor activities and charming towns. But the region also offers plenty of leisure and entertainment options for visitors and locals alike. From tours and adventures to cinema and theatre, there's something for everyone to enjoy. Here are some of the top options, categorised for your convenience.
Tours and Adventure:
1. Wilsons Promontory Tours - This company offers guided tours of the stunning Wilsons Promontory National Park, which includes rainforest, beaches, and wildlife. The knowledgeable guides lead visitors on hikes, sightseeing, and wildlife watching, making it a great way to experience the natural beauty of the region. Located in Yanakie, Wilsons Promontory Tours offers half-day, full-day, and overnight tours, depending on the level of adventure desired.
2. Promhelis - For a bird's-eye view of South Gippsland, try a helicopter tour with Promhelis. From the air, visitors get panoramic views of the coast, mountains, and farms, and can even fly over landmarks like the Wilsons Promontory Lighthouse. Based in Leongatha, Promhelis offers scenic flights, winery tours, and adventure trips to nearby destinations like Phillip Island and the Great Ocean Road.
3. Prom Coast Cheese - South Gippsland is renowned for its dairy and agricultural products, and one of the best ways to sample them is with a visit to Prom Coast Cheese. Located in Moyarra, this artisanal cheesemaker offers tours of its farm and factory, as well as tastings of its award-winning cheeses. Visitors can also buy snacks, drinks, and souvenirs in the on-site cafe and shop.
Cinema and Theatre:
1. Astor Cinema - For a classic movie experience, head to the Astor Cinema in South Gippsland's main town of Wonthaggi. This family-owned cinema has been operating since 1923, and still retains its vintage charm with Art Deco decor, red velvet seats, and an old-fashioned ticket booth. The Astor shows a mix of new releases and classic films, and also hosts special events like sing-alongs, costume parties, and quizzes.
2. Meeniyan Town Hall - The Meeniyan Town Hall is a community-run theatre that hosts a range of performances throughout the year, from plays and musicals to concerts and comedies. The hall has been renovated to include comfortable seating, state-of-the-art sound and lighting, and a licensed bar. Located in the heart of Meeniyan, the town hall is also a popular venue for weddings, conferences, and other special events.
3. Lyric Theatre - The historic Lyric Theatre in Leongatha is another local gem, with a range of shows and events scheduled throughout the year. The theatre has been operating since 1911, and has been restored to its former glory with ornate detailing, plush seating, and a grand proscenium arch. The Lyric hosts productions by local and touring theatre companies, as well as music and dance performances.
Whether you prefer the great outdoors or indoor entertainment, South Gippsland has plenty of options for leisure and relaxation. These businesses are just a taste of what's available in the region, so be sure to explore and discover your own favourites.
